Movie Stars: Garfield, John–Communism, Tragic Death
John Garfield’s Last Year On May 9, 1952 Garfield moved out of his New York apartment. He told columnist Earl Wilson that he would soon be divorced. Indie Companies: A24, New Kid on the Block (Spring Breakers, Bling Ring, Spectacular Now)
The new finance and distribution company A24 acquired three films: Harmony Korine’s Spring Breakers, Sofia Coppola’s The Bling Ring and James Ponsoldt’s The Spectacular Now.
